First of all, autographs and heterotrophs are not even closely related. Heterotrophs obtain energy by consuming organic matter of other organisms, either living or deceased. Autotrophs obtain energy by capturing it from sunlight (photosynthesis) or capturing chemical energy (chemosynthesis).
They differ in one fundamental way:Autotrophs fix their own energy. (They are the producers of the ecosystem.)Heterotrophs must get their energy from other sources. (They are the consumers, detritivores, or decomposers of the ecosystem.)
Heterotrophs obtain energy by consuming other organisms, while autotrophs make their own energy through processes like photosynthesis or chemosynthesis. Essentially, heterotrophs rely on external sources for energy, while autotrophs are self-sufficient in energy production.
